**legionella control temperatures: Legionella Control Temperatures**

Legionella is a bacteria known to cause Legionnaires’ disease, a severe form of pneumonia. It is typically found in warm water environments, such as those in hot tubs, cooling towers, and plumbing systems. In order to prevent the growth and spread of Legionella, it is crucial to control temperatures within water systems. In this article, we will discuss the importance of Legionella control temperatures and how they can help in preventing outbreaks of Legionnaires’ disease.

Legionella bacteria thrive in water temperatures between 68°F to 122°F (20°C to 50°C). Therefore, it is essential to maintain water temperatures outside this range in order to prevent Legionella growth and transmission. The ideal temperature for preventing Legionella growth is below 68°F (20°C), as the bacteria cannot survive at temperatures below this threshold. On the other hand, water temperatures above 122°F (50°C) are also effective in killing Legionella bacteria.

In order to effectively control Legionella growth, it is important to regularly monitor and maintain water temperatures within the appropriate range. This can be done by installing temperature sensors in water systems and setting up alarms that notify when temperatures fall outside the recommended range. Regular monitoring and adjustment of water temperatures can help prevent Legionella outbreaks and protect public health.

In addition to controlling water temperatures, other measures can be taken to prevent Legionella growth in water systems. These include regular cleaning and disinfection of water tanks and pipes, as well as ensuring proper ventilation and water flow to prevent stagnation. By implementing a comprehensive Legionella control plan that includes temperature monitoring, cleaning, and disinfection, the risk of Legionnaires’ disease can be significantly reduced.

It is important to note that Legionella control temperatures are not just important in preventing outbreaks of Legionnaires’ disease, but also in ensuring the safety and well-being of individuals who may come into contact with contaminated water systems. Those who are more vulnerable to Legionella infections include the elderly, individuals with weakened immune systems, and smokers. By controlling water temperatures and implementing proper Legionella prevention measures, the risk of infection can be minimized for these high-risk individuals.

While controlling Legionella growth through temperature monitoring is an effective measure, it is also important to be aware of potential challenges and limitations. In some cases, water systems may be complex and difficult to monitor, making it challenging to effectively control Legionella growth. In such instances, additional measures such as water filtration and the use of biocides may be necessary to complement temperature control efforts.
